We investigate the propagation of zero sound in two-species interpenetrating
Bose-Einstein condensates. In very elongated clouds, this propagation is shown
to be essentially one-dimensional. We also present 1D numerical experiments
that exhibit the existence of two different sound pulses with velocities
consistent with the theoretical predictions.
